Most of the arcade games run correctly without an SDRAM module. You don't have to use the Analog I/O board for 15Khz output; you can use an HDMI to VGA adapter on the HDMI port. I personally use a VGA to SCART adapter to connect it to a 15Khz display, but I am in Europe where most non-HDMI 15Khz displays have an RGB SCART connection. So your minim...
